Application Security Assessment
Security testing in applications is the process of simulating a hacker-style attack on your app in order to detect and analyze security vulnerabilities that an attacker could exploit. As applications are critical to business success and an appealing target for cybercriminals. Application security testing is the proactive identification of vulnerabilities in applications, such as those that could result in the loss of sensitive user and financial information.
Application Security Assessment ( Web / Mobile / Desktop / Thick Client Based Application)
White Box Testing/Source Code Review/Static Application Security Testing
The testing examines a software's underlying structure, coding, and architecture to validate the input-output flow. Moreover, it improves the application's design, security, and utility. Web application security testing of this kind is sometimes referred to as internal testing, clear box testing, open box testing, or glass box testing. This is because testers can see the code while conducting white box testing.
Application Security Assessment
( Web / Mobile / Desktop / Thick Client Based Application)
Gray Box Testing/Dynamic Application Security Testing (DAST)
Gray Box testing, which combines black box and white box testing, is a software testing approach used for web application security testing while only having a general understanding of its core code. It searches for and identifies context-specific errors that the application's poor code structure has produced.






Application Security Assessment
Black Box Testing
Black Box, often referred to as behavioral testing or external testing, is a form of software testing technique wherein no prior knowledge of the internal code structure, implementation specifics, or internal routes of an application is necessary. It focuses on the application's input and output and is entirely dependent on the specifications and requirements for the software.
For Advisories
© 2025. All rights reserved by Vivasvan Cyber Security.